Tuesday's Best NCAAB Bets
By Covers.com

Pittsburgh Panthers at Notre Dame Fighting Irish (1.5, 136)

No. 22 Pittsburgh was held to a season-low point total in Friday’s stunning 59-54 home loss to Wagner.

So the Panthers should be focused for Tuesday’s Big East opener at Notre Dame.

But winning at Purcell Pavilion will not be easy. The Fighting Irish have won 27 straight there, and have won three of their last four overall following a sluggish start.

In addition, Notre Dame has won three straight over Pittsburgh, including a 56-51 road win last season.

The Irish lost senior forward Tim Abromaitis to a torn ACL. In his place, seven different players have led the team in scoring at least once, with sophomore guards Eric Atkins (13.9 ppg, 4.0 apg) and Jerian Grant (12.7 ppg, 4.4 apg) the most consistent contributors.

Pitt guard Ashton Gibbs (17.2 ppg) will be the best player on the floor. He’s struggling with his shot, however, hitting a career-low 37 percent from the field.

Pick: Notre Dame

Minnesota Golden Gophers at Illinois Fighting Illini (-5.5, 126)

Minnesota enters its first true road game off an uninspiring 63-59 home win over North Dakota State last Thursday.

The Illini played well but came up just short in Thursday’s 78-74 loss to No. 8 Missouri in St. Louis.

Despite giving up so many points to the Tigers, Illinois boasts one of the nation’s top defenses. The Illini allow 59.0 points and hold opponents to 39 percent shooting. The offense is balanced, with four players averaging in double figures led by guard D.J. Richardson (14.3 ppg) and center Meyers Leonard (13.4 ppg, 8.2 rpg, 2.4 bpg).

Illinois has won all eight of its home games, by an average of 16.6 points. The Illini have won eight of the last 10 meetings with Minnesota.

Don’t be fooled by Minnesota’s sparkling 12-1 record, which largely results from its schedule. But give the Golden Gophers credit for winning six in a row despite the loss of leading scorer and rebounder Trevor Mbakwe to a season-ending knee injury.

Minnesota does not have an active player averaging in double figures.

Pick: Illinois

NCAAB Games to Watch
By David Schwab
VegasInsider.com

College basketball fans will get their first real taste of conference play this week when the Big East and Big Ten begin their conference schedules with a number of key matchups. This week also provides a final chance to see some of the other top schools in the country butt heads against one another in a non-conference matchup before the start of their conference play right after the New Year.

The following is a brief look at the top matchups for each day this week along with a few facts and figures to help handicap the games.

No. 14 Wisconsin Badgers vs. Nebraska Cornhuskers

Wisconsin extended its recent winning streak to five games this past Friday with a 79-45 romp over Mississippi Valley State as a 29-point home favorite. The Badgers are now 11-2 straight up on the year and 8-2 against the spread. The total has stayed ‘under’ in eight of their 10 games. Wisconsin is 3-1 ATS in four previous road games this season.

Nebraska comes into this game at 8-3 SU, but just 3-4 ATS. It is just 1-4 ATS in its last five games and 1-3 ATS in four home games. The total has gone ‘over’ in five of the seven games. The Cornhuskers are ranked in the bottom third of Division I in both points (66.8) and rebounds (34.6) per game.
